How To Make Sheet Pan Garlic Parmesan Roasted Broccoli
An awesome sheet pan recipe that only calls for a few simple ingredients but it sure is tasty! Roasted broccoli along with green beans is simply a must-try!
Serves:
Ingredients
- 2heads of broccolistems removed and cut into florets
- 12ozgreen beansends trimmed
- 1cupgrape tomatoes(or cherry tomatoes)
- ⅓cupparmesan cheesefreshly grated, divided
- ¼cupolive oil
- juice of half a lemon
- 1tbspgarlicminced
- saltto taste
- pepperto taste
Instructions
-
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F. Spray a baking sheet or tray with non stick cooking oil spray.
-
Arrange the broccoli and green beans on the baking sheet.
-
Top with ¼ cup of parmesan cheese, and drizzle with the olive oil and lemon juice. Add the minced garlic and salt and pepper to suit your tastes; mix together well until all of the vegetables are evenly and completely covered in dressing.
-
Spread the veggies out in a single layer, transfer to oven and roast for 20 minutes.
-
After 20 minutes, carefully remove the sheet from the oven and add the tomatoes to the pan. Give the veggies a mix through, and return to the oven, rotating the pan if necessary to cook evenly.
-
Continue to roast for an additional 15 to 20 minutes, or until the broccoli is cooked through (the florets will have a nice crisp edge).
-
Top with the remaining 2 tablespoons of parmesan cheese and serve immediately!
